About the area
Mancos
Mancos is home to this campsite. Farming Terraces and Dolores River Brewery are worth checking out if an activity is on the agenda, while those wishing to experience the area's natural beauty can explore Mesa Verde Visitor and Research Center and Mesa Verde National Park Entrance. Rio Grande Southern Railroad Museum and Cortez Cultural Center are also worth visiting.
